About this data
The score for the time for border compliance to export benchmarks economies with respect to the regulatory best practice on the indicator. The score ranges from 0 to 100, where 0 represents the worst regulatory performance and 100 the best regulatory performance, and is computed based on the methodology in the DB16-20 studies.
